What does diplomacy mean?
Diplomacy is the practice of managing international relations through negotiation, dialogue, and compromise. It involves the use of tact, communication, and skillful negotiation to resolve conflicts, build alliances, and promote cooperation between nations. Diplomacy plays a crucial role in maintaining peace, stability, and mutual understanding in the global community. It is a key tool for addressing complex issues, such as trade agreements, security concerns, and human rights violations, in a peaceful and diplomatic manner.

How was diplomacy used during the Cuban Missile Crisis?
Diplomacy was used during the Cuban Missile Crisis through a series of negotiations and backchannel communications between the United States and the Soviet Union. Both sides engaged in intense diplomatic efforts to find a peaceful resolution to the crisis, with the U.S. and Soviet leaders exchanging letters and proposals to defuse the situation. Additionally, the use of intermediaries, such as the United Nations and other neutral parties, helped facilitate diplomatic discussions and prevent the crisis from escalating into a full-scale nuclear conflict. Ultimately, diplomacy played a crucial role in resolving the Cuban Missile Crisis and preventing a catastrophic outcome.

How was the diplomacy during the Cuban Missile Crisis?
During the Cuban Missile Crisis, diplomacy played a crucial role in resolving the conflict. Both the United States and the Soviet Union engaged in intense diplomatic efforts to find a peaceful resolution and avoid a nuclear war. Backchannel communications, such as the "hotline" established between the two superpowers, allowed for direct and timely communication. Additionally, the use of intermediaries, such as the United Nations and other neutral countries, helped facilitate negotiations and find a compromise. Ultimately, diplomacy was successful in reaching a resolution that involved the removal of Soviet missiles from Cuba in exchange for the removal of U.S. missiles from Turkey and a commitment to not invade Cuba.

What is the difference between an auditor and a business consultant?
An auditor is responsible for examining and evaluating a company's financial records and statements to ensure accuracy and compliance with regulations. They focus on identifying errors, fraud, and inefficiencies in financial processes. On the other hand, a business consultant provides strategic advice and guidance to help businesses improve their performance, operations, and overall efficiency. They may offer expertise in areas such as management, marketing, operations, and organizational structure, with the goal of helping the business achieve its objectives and overcome challenges. While auditors focus on financial compliance and accuracy, business consultants focus on overall business improvement and strategy.

Should pacifism and diplomacy be a foundation for peace policy or just one tool among many?
Pacifism and diplomacy can be important foundations for peace policy, as they prioritize non-violent conflict resolution and negotiation. However, they should not be the only tools used in pursuing peace. In some situations, the use of force may be necessary to protect innocent lives or prevent further violence. Therefore, a comprehensive peace policy should incorporate a range of tools, including diplomacy, economic sanctions, peacekeeping operations, and, as a last resort, military intervention, to effectively address different conflict scenarios.

Is it acceptable in the context of diplomacy between two emotionally charged groups to tell half-truths as a neutral party?
In the context of diplomacy between emotionally charged groups, it is generally not acceptable to tell half-truths as a neutral party. While diplomacy often involves delicate negotiations and strategic communication, honesty and transparency are crucial for building trust and credibility with both sides. Telling half-truths can lead to further misunderstandings, escalate tensions, and undermine the neutrality and effectiveness of the mediator. It is important for a neutral party to maintain integrity and impartiality in order to facilitate productive dialogue and ultimately reach a peaceful resolution.

How can one become self-employed as a financial manager consultant?
To become self-employed as a financial manager consultant, one should first acquire the necessary education and experience in finance and management. This may include obtaining a bachelor's degree in finance or a related field, as well as gaining several years of experience working in financial management. Additionally, obtaining relevant certifications such as the Certified Management Accountant (CMA) or Chartered Financial Analyst (CFA) can help establish credibility. Once the necessary qualifications are obtained, one can start building a client base by networking, marketing their services, and showcasing their expertise through speaking engagements or writing articles. Finally, it's important to establish a solid business plan and set up the necessary infrastructure to operate as a self-employed financial manager consultant.

What education is required in the investment sector to work as a financial advisor?
To work as a financial advisor in the investment sector, a minimum of a bachelor's degree in finance, economics, business, or a related field is typically required. Many financial advisors also pursue additional certifications such as the Certified Financial Planner (CFP) designation, which involves passing an exam and meeting experience requirements. Continuing education is essential in this field to stay updated on market trends, regulations, and investment strategies. Strong analytical skills, knowledge of financial products, and the ability to communicate effectively with clients are also important qualities for success in this role.
